OK - restaurants you HAVEN'T tried but maybe should:

Restaurant Marrakesh in Moroccoo - this may sound odd for a picky eater, but the food is very good and not strange at all. And the bellydancer is lots of fun. The restaurant is gorgeous and exotic and the servers are so nice.

We also love the buffet at 1900 Park Fare Lane. It is definitely the best one at WDW.

PrimeTime Cafe has very simply, plain food. (mashed potatoes, meatloaf, fried chicken). It's fun if you're up for participation.

The Earl of Sandwich is so, so GOOD! It's our new favourite at WDW.

Spoodles on the Boardwalk

Cape May Cafe - It's a buffet and if you're lucky they'll have crab legs.

When is the buffet at 1900 Park Fare Lane? Breakfast?Just wondering. We missed our ps there for breakfast on our last trip. I was bummed.
They have a character breakfast from 8 a.m. to 11:10 and a character dinner which begins at 4:30 p.m.

We've only done the breakfast - which was wonderful. The best we've had at WDW
